Forums | Mahara Community

Support /
SAML 2.0 for Mahara


08 April 2015, 19:27

I am trying to setup SSO for Mahara using SimpleSAML, the plugin seems to be missing from the list of available Plugins, does this work the latest 15.04 release candidate 2? and where can I get a copy of the plugin compatible with the latest Mahara build?

 

Ref link : https://wiki.mahara.org/index.php/Plugins/Auth/Saml and 

https://wiki.mahara.org/index.php/Plugins

 

regards,

Ramu

Kristina Hoeppner's profile picture
Posts: 4717

13 April 2015, 22:37

Hello Ramu,

SAML is available as authentication method directly in Mahara, but it is true that there still needs to be made some setup on the server to connect the IdP to Mahara. I'm afraid I can't help more with that as I don't know what our developers usually configure to set it up to work with Mahara.

Cheers

Kristina

 

Aaron Wells's profile picture
Posts: 896

14 April 2015, 11:21

Hi Ramu,

The Mahara SAML plugins ships with Mahara core. You should see it on the "Administration -> Extensions -> Plugin Administration" page, and listed as one of the "Authentication plugin" options when you are configuring an institution.

That first wiki page you linked to describes how to configure it. The part that is perhaps not clearly spelled out there, is that you'll need to separately download the SimpleSAMLPHP library and place it on your webserver. (The dev who originally wrote this plugin took the unorthodox approach of assuming people would want to maintain the SimpleSAMLPHP library separately from the rest of Mahara.) You'll also need to configure SimpleSAMLPHP with your IDP's connection information.

Once that's done, you go to "Administration -> Extensions -> Plugin Administration", click the "Configure" link for the "saml" plugin, and fill in the location of SimpleSAMLPHP on your webserver, and the location of its config.

And once that's done, you can use the SAML authentication plugin with your Mahara institutions.

Cheers,
Aaron

15 April 2015, 15:34

thanks Aaron, we are having a look at those settings. 

Already having some issues with Moodle where the plugin, once setup, tires to create users automatically after the SSO and not use the users who are already present. Just going to set this up and test to see if the same happens. 

We have ADFS setup and wanted to hookup with Moodle and Mahara with the ADFS for authentication using the SAML plugin. 

16 April 2015, 16:39

Worked around the problem by creating SSO between Mahara and Moodle.

Moodle now working with SAML SSO with AD.

Hopefully when we push these settings to Production, there are no more issues.

 

Regards,

Ramu

5 results